### Optional Inputs
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
- `cache-name` - The cache key prefix. Defaults to `julia-cache-${{ github.workflow }}-${{ github.job }}`. The key body automatically includes matrix vars and the OS. Include any other parameters/details in this prefix to ensure one unique cache key per concurrent job type.
|
||||||
|
- `include-matrix` - Whether to include the matrix values when constructing the cache key. Defaults to `true`.
|
||||||
|
- `cache-artifacts` - Whether to cache `~/.julia/artifacts/`. Defaults to `true`.
|
||||||
|
- `cache-packages` - Whether to cache `~/.julia/packages/`. Defaults to `true`.
|
||||||
|
- `cache-registries` - Whether to cache `~/.julia/registries/`. Defaults to `false`. Disabled to ensure CI gets latest versions.
|
||||||
|
- `cache-compiled` - Whether to cache `~/.julia/compiled/`. Defaults to `true`.
|
||||||
|
- `cache-scratchspaces` - Whether to cache `~/.julia/scratchspaces/`. Defaults to `true`.
|
||||||
|
- `cache-logs` - Whether to cache `~/.julia/logs/`. Defaults to `true`. Helps auto-`Pkg.gc()` keep the cache small.
|
||||||
|
- `delete-old-caches` - Whether to delete old caches for the given key. Defaults to `true`
|
||||||
|
- `token` - A github PAT. Defaults to `github.token`. Requires `repo` scope to enable the deletion of old caches.
|

## How It Works
|
||||||
# Forwarded from actions/cache, check its documentation for more info.
|
|
||||||
cache-hit: ''
|
This action is a wrapper around <https://github.com/actions/cache>.
|
||||||
```
|
In summary, this action stores the files in the aforementioned paths in one compressed file when running for the first time.
|
||||||
|
This cached file is then restored upon the second run, and afterwards resaved under a new key, and the previous cache deleted.
|
||||||
|
The benefit of caching is that downloading one big file is quicker than downloading many different files from many different locations
|
||||||
|
and precompiling them.
|
||||||

### Cache keys
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
The cache key that the cache will be saved as is based on:
|
||||||
|
- The `cache-name` input
|
||||||
|
- All variables in the `matrix` (unless disabled via `include-matrix: 'false'`)
|
||||||
|
- The `runner.os` (may be in the matrix too, but included for safety)
|
||||||
|
- The run id
|
||||||
|
- The run attempt number
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
> [!NOTE]
|
||||||
|
> If in your workflow if you do not use a matrix for concurrency you should make `cache-name` such that it is unique for
|
||||||
|
> concurrent jobs, otherwise caching may not be effective.
|

### Cache Retention
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
This action automatically deletes old caches that match the first 4 fields of the above key:
|
||||||
|
- The `cache-name` input
|
||||||
|
- All variables in the `matrix` (unless disabled via `include-matrix: 'false'`)
|
||||||
|
- The `runner.os` (may be in the matrix too, but included for safety)
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
Which means your caches files will not grow needlessly. Github also deletes cache files after
|
||||||
|
[90 days which can be increased in private repos to up to 400 days](https://docs.github.com/en/organizations/managing-organization-settings/configuring-the-retention-period-for-github-actions-artifacts-and-logs-in-your-organization)
|

### Cache Garbage Collection
|
||||||
|
|
||||||
|
Caches are restored and re-saved after every run, retaining the state of the depot throughout runs.
|
||||||
|
Their size will be regulated like a local depot automatically by the automatic `Pkg.gc()` functionality that
|
||||||
|
clears out old content, which is made possible because the `/log` contents are cached.
|
